Internet Protocol Request For Comments
(RFC's)
The Internet Protocol enables each computer on the Internet to communicate
with
other computers through the exchange of packets
of digital information. There are also eight higher level protocols that run on
top of the Internet Protocol, and provide additional functionality for different
applications. These nine fundamental Internet protocols are listed below, together
with the RFC's that describe them.
